Traditional use of the contents: Hyssop Leaf: has been used to relieve sinus congestion and sore throat. Comfrey Leaf has been used to soothe the sinuses and help relieve congestion. Marshmallow Root: has been used to soothe the mucous membranes in the sinus and the lungs. Elder Flowers, Elecampane Root and Fenugreek Seed has been helpful in relieving sinus congestion, sore throat, headache and watery eyes. Nettle Leaf and Juniper has been used to help relieve allergies. Oregano and Paprika, which is a natural decongestant.


635 mg per cap


Contains: Nettle Lf., Hyssop Lf., Comfrey Lf., Juniper Berry, Marshmallow Rt., Elder Flowers, Elecampane Rt., Fenugreek Seed, Oregano & Paprika.
